一、场景与问题概述
用户在通过TP(TokenPocket)官方下载安卓最新版本并完成一次转账后,发现钱包内资产“消失”或不显示。出现这种情况的原因多样,本说明从即时排查、技术原理到长远生态与防护,做出系统性梳理并给出可操作建议。
二、应急排查步骤(实时资产分析)

1. 获取交易哈希(txid):在APP或转账记录中找到交易哈希,复制并在相应链的区块浏览器(Explorer)查询,确认交易是否成功、被包含于区块、或处于失败/回滚状态。
2. 核对网络与合约:确认钱包所连接的网络(如以太主网、BSC、HECO、TRON等)是否正确;检查代币合约地址与代币小数(decimals)是否一致,误选网络或未添加自定义代币常导致“看不到”余额。
3. 查看交易详情:若交易成功但余额减少需查清是转出还是被合约锁定;若失败但余额仍被扣,可能是客户端显示bug或本地索引不同步。
4. 导入/恢复测试:用助记词或私钥在另一个兼容钱包(或同一钱包的旧版本/网页版)恢复,验证私钥对应链上余额是否存在。避免在不可信设备上操作助记词。
三、可能的技术原因与专业解读(展望)
1. 客户端/UI Bug:新版客户端在资产展示、代币列表或节点切换处存在显示或缓存问题。
2. 代币迁移/合约升级:项目方可能进行了代币合约迁移,旧代币需通过桥或迁移合约兑换,新代币未被自动添加。
3. 链上回退/分叉(Reorg):极端情况下区块回退导致交易被回滚,显示上出现异常。
4. 智能合约操作:转账可能触发代币合约的锁仓、质押或委托(staking/delegation)逻辑,余额可能被锁定在合约地址下,需通过对应合约界面或社群查询解锁条件。
5. 中央化托管或桥接失败:若资产经过中心化服务或跨链桥,错误或欺诈可导致资产不可用。
四、默克尔树与证明机制的作用
默克尔树用于区块链中以对大量交易进行可验证的汇总。若需要证明某笔转账是否被包含在某区块,可生成Merkle proof——一条从交易到区块头的哈希路径。对于钱包供应商或第三方审计,Merkle证明可以作为可验证凭证,帮助在争议或证据收集时确认链上状态,尤其在轻客户端或跨链验证中极其重要。
五、委托证明(委托权益证明,DPoS)相关说明
在DPoS或有委托机制的链上,用户“委托”代币给验证者以获得投票权或收益。重要点:委托通常并不改变代币的所有权(代币被锁在相应合约中并标注为已委托),因此界面可能把它显示为不可转移余额或“已质押”余额。委托存在解锁延迟、罚没(slashing)风险和validator行为风险,应在转账/委托前明确解锁期与治理机制。
六、智能化生态系统与未来实践建议
1. 实时资产分析工具:钱包应集成链上索引器、事件提醒、交易追踪与多节点冗余,提供tx状态、合约交互历史与自动代币识别。
2. 标准化与可证明性:推动跨链通用的资产迁移标准与可生成Merkle证明的轻客户端API,降低争端成本。
3. UX与教育:增强用户在转账前对网络、合约和手续费的提醒;在委托/质押场景中明确锁定期与风险说明。

七、具体恢复与防护建议(操作清单)
1. 查Explorer:用txid确认链上状态;截屏保留证据。
2. 切换网络/添加自定义代币:按合约地址手动添加代币并刷新节点。
3. 恢复到其他钱包:用助记词在独立钱包验证余额,避免重复操作造成隐私泄露。
4. 检查质押/委托合约:在区块浏览器查看是否为合约锁定,联系项目方或验证者了解解锁流程。
5. 联系支持并提交证明:将txid、助记词(注意:一般不要在客服处直接提供助记词)与客户端日志一并提交;如涉及第三方托管或交易所,提供Merkle proof与交易记录请求回溯。
6. 预防:定期备份助记词离线、多节点/多钱包测试、使用硬件钱包管理大额资产、对跨链桥与新合约谨慎。
八、结语(专业展望)
单次“资产消失”常由显示、网络选择、合约逻辑或错误操作引起,少数为安全事件。未来随着智能化生态(索引服务、自动证明、链间协议)成熟,用户能更方便地进行实时资产分析并获得可证明的链上证据。钱包厂商、项目方与标准组织需协同推进更友好的故障恢复机制与可验证证明,降低用户资产操作风险。
评论
Alex88
很实用的排查清单,先查txid真的最关键。
小桐
默克尔树和证明的解释太到位了,长见识。
Maya
建议把恢复到其他钱包那步再强调一次,别把助记词告诉客服。
张灵
文章覆盖面很广,尤其是委托和锁仓风险提醒很及时。